admin 管理员组文章数量: 1086019
2024年5月26日发(作者:switch破解版值得买吗)
mysql中的 order by 规则
【原创实用版】
目录
中的"ORDER BY"规则概述
2."ORDER BY"规则的使用方法
3."ORDER BY"规则的示例
4."ORDER BY"规则的注意事项
正文
【 中的"ORDER BY"规则概述】
在 MySQL 中,"ORDER BY"规则是一种用于对查询结果进行排序的语
句。它可以根据指定的列或表达式对查询结果进行升序(ASC)或降序(DESC)
排序,帮助用户更好地对数据进行分析和管理。
【2."ORDER BY"规则的使用方法】
使用"ORDER BY"规则时,需要在 SELECT 语句的末尾添加"ORDER BY"
关键字,并指定需要排序的列及排序方式。基本的语法格式如下:
```
SELECT column1, column2,...
FROM table_name
ORDER BY column_name ASC|DESC;
```
其中,`column1, column2,...`表示需要查询的列,`table_name`
表示需要查询的表,`column_name`表示需要排序的列,`ASC`表示升序排
序,`DESC`表示降序排序。
第 1 页 共 2 页
【3."ORDER BY"规则的示例】
假设有一个名为`students`的表,包含以下字段:`id, name, age,
score`。现在,我们需要查询所有学生的信息,并按照年龄进行升序排序。
可以使用以下 SQL 语句:
```
SELECT id, name, age, score
FROM students
ORDER BY age ASC;
```
查询结果将按照年龄升序排列。
【4."ORDER BY"规则的注意事项】
在使用"ORDER BY"规则时,需要注意以下几点:
- 排序的列必须在 SELECT 语句中指定,不能对未指定的列进行排序。
- 排序方式必须指定,不能省略。
- 如果需要对多个列进行排序,可以使用逗号分隔多个"ORDER BY"
子句,如:`ORDER BY column1 ASC, column2 DESC;`。
- 如果需要对结果进行随机排序,可以使用`ORDER BY RAND()`。
通过以上介绍,相信您已经了解了 MySQL 中的"ORDER BY"规则。
第 2 页 共 2 页
版权声明:本文标题:mysql中的 order by 规则 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:http://roclinux.cn/p/1716731523a696390.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论